Okay, I am looking for a low budget (under 100 bucks shipped) 10" sub. Sound quality is much more important than loud. I listen to everything from Classical to Rap. I will be running the sub off of an old school Soundstream Reference 405s. The sub channel was only rated at 200 watts on these amps. I need a 2 Ohm DVC sub to get the load down to 1 Ohm. The three I have found so far that seem to fit the bill are the RE Audio RE Series, Diamond D1, and the Cerwin Veaga HED series. Just wondering if anyone has any experience with any of these. The Reference series are great amps but they don't like 1ohm mono. I know the manual says it's ok but the amp gets crazy hot. I have a friend who just popped his 1000s by running it at 1ohm mono. (it was a .8ohm load)

I currently use a Reference 700s at a 1.6ohm mono load. It still gets very hot when pushed even a little. If I where you I would get a 4ohm DVC sub. I would be willing to bet your amp will put out full power at 2 ohms. I have seen some of these old Soundstreams put out rated power at 4 ohm. If you need to just bump the gain a bit.

Remember the stated power of these amps is at 12volts. At 14.4 volts your amp will be putting out about 25%-30% over rated power. Your amp should be putting out around 300 watts at 2 ohms. (good clean power)

 
Yeah, your right. It will do full power at 2 Ohms. I was looking at high current mode where it would need a 1 omh load. That makes things eaiser.
